Prepare the Surface
Preparing the surface area of your front door is vital for a remarkable paint job. If you avoid this step, you might wind up with a finish that peels or looks uneven. Here's exactly how to assure your door is ready for painting:
Surface Cleaning: Start by cleaning your door completely. Use a mix of soap and water to remove dirt, crud, and any kind of old paint flakes. A tidy surface assists the brand-new paint stick much better.
Fining sand Techniques: Once the door is clean and completely dry, get some sandpaper. Use a medium-grit (around 120) to ravel any rough areas or flaws. If your door has an old coating, consider making use of a coarser grit first. Always sand in the direction of the wood grain for the best outcomes.
Dust Elimination: After sanding, clean down the door with a moist towel to eliminate all dust. This action is crucial since leftover dust can wreck your paint task and result in an uneven coating.
Apply Primer When Needed
As soon as you have actually cleaned up and sanded your door, using primer can make a considerable distinction in the last result of your paint job. Primer serves as a structure that helps repaint adhere far better and improves the door's color and toughness. When selecting primer kinds, consider your door's material; for steel doors, make use of a rust-inhibiting guide, while timber doors gain from a top notch oil-based primer.
Prior to you begin, guarantee the door is totally dry. Make use of a brush or roller for application, relying on the door's surface area appearance. If you're taking care of intricate styles, a brush could be much more efficient for entering holes. For level surface areas, a roller can quicken the process. Use an also coat, staying clear of drips and runs, and let it dry according to the supplier's directions.
When the primer is dry, inspect it for any missed spots or imperfections. If required, a second coat can provide far better insurance coverage. This step isn't just about aesthetic appeals; it's about durability. By making the effort to apply guide properly, you're setting your door up for a spectacular surface and assuring it withstands the elements for years to come.

Master the Paint Method
Understanding the painting technique for your front door includes a mix of prep work, accuracy, and the right tools. To achieve a remarkable finish, you'll want to concentrate on a couple of crucial techniques. Whether you opt for brush techniques or roller application, each has its benefits, so pick based upon your comfort degree and the door's appearance.
Here are three vital pointers to keep in mind:
Preparation Your Surface area: Begin by cleansing your door completely. Get rid of any kind of old paint, dirt, or gunk to ensure a smooth application.
Utilize the Right Devices: Buy high quality brushes and rollers. A brush is excellent for corners and in-depth locations, while a roller can cover larger surface areas promptly. If you're making use of a roller, use paint in a W pattern for even protection.
Apply Thin Layers: As opposed to slapping on a thick layer, apply multiple thin layers. This strategy aids avoid drips and ensures a more durable surface.
